And contact me if wanting to order a rosary for yourself or as a gift. The crucifix is a San Damiano / St. Francis one with the prayer on the back in Latin. It's 1.75" (silver oxidized) with "Benedicat Tibi Dominus Et Custodiat Te Ostendat Faciem Suam Tibi Et Misereatur Tui Convertat Vultum Suum Ad Te Ut Det Tibi Pacem Dominus Benedicat Te" (which is Numbers 6.24-26 in Latin) imprinted on the back. It was made in Italy. The purple beads pick up reflections of a few colors in light. They are 6mm fire polished Czech glass (a top of the line bead and smooth to the touch, though highly faceted). The Our Father beads are also fire polished Czech glass (clear) in 10mm and I wrapped them with bead caps / cones so when turning the rosary is being used it twists with the bead and looks nice. The little beads in the "Glory Be" areas are tiny Czech glass beads. The rosary center is a colored Holy Family one with the words, "Pray for Us" on the back. Made in Italy. This Bible, the Orthodox Study Bible was given to me last year and I find it most helpful to really grasp some of the passages in it. It's a fine Bible and sits on my prayer altar here at home. You'll see, also, my Franciscan Office Book. It's a fantastic prayer book to pray the offices of the day.
An excerpt from the Orthodox Study Bible of John 3.8, which reads: "The wind blows where it wishes, and you hear the sound of it, but cannot tell where it comes from and where it goes. So is everyone who is born of the Spirit." The Orthodox Study Bible's commentary on this passage reads: "A play on words: The Greek word pneuma means both wind and Spirit. The working of the Holy Spirit in the new birth is as mysterious as the source and destination of the blowing wind.
